Features and benefits
- Strong and durable-protection from harsh weather throughout the year
- High impact, clear 4 mm solid panel, naturally immune to 100% of the harmful UV rays
- Perfectly integrates with any home design and outdoor environment
- Laser cut, dark grey powder coated, galvanised steel support arms
- Front aluminium trim helps directing rainwater sideways
